In today’s digital age, the role of a Chief Information Security Officer (CISO) has become crucial for businesses aiming to protect their data and maintain robust security protocols. The CISO is a senior executive responsible for developing and implementing an information security program, which includes procedures and policies designed to protect enterprise communications, systems, and assets from both internal and external threats.
A CISO plays a pivotal role in formulating strategic plans to safeguard the organization’s information assets. This includes the design and implementation of comprehensive security programs tailored to mitigate risks, including data breaches and cyber-attacks.
One of the core functions of a CISO is risk assessment and management. They must identify potential threats and vulnerabilities in the company’s digital environment and devise strategies to minimize risk. This often involves staying updated with the latest cybersecurity trends and threat landscapes.
Ensuring compliance with regulatory requirements is another crucial aspect of a CISO’s role. They must ensure that the organization’s security policies are in line with relevant laws and standards, such as GDPR, HIPAA, and other industry-specific regulations.
A competent CISO fosters a culture of security within the organization. This involves educating employees about cybersecurity best practices and encouraging them to follow safe procedures. A strong security culture is vital in preventing accidental breaches due to human error.
As a leader, the CISO must communicate effectively with other executives and stakeholders, translating technical jargon into business terms. This ensures that everyone understands the importance of cybersecurity measures and collaborates towards achieving common security goals.

In recent years, there has been a growing awareness of the importance of sustainability in our daily lives. One area where this is particularly evident is in the realm of yoga accessories, especially with the increasing popularity of cork yoga blocks. But what makes cork such a beneficial choice for both yogis and the environment?
Cork is harvested from the bark of cork oak trees without harming the tree itself, allowing it to regrow naturally. This sustainable process can occur every 9 to 12 years, making cork a renewably harvested resource. Choosing cork yoga blocks supports this eco-friendly cycle, contributing to sustainable forestry practices.
Unlike foam blocks, cork yoga blocks are 100% biodegradable and recyclable. At the end of their life cycle, they break down naturally without leaving harmful residues in the environment. Utilizing cork yoga blocks means reducing plastic waste and supporting a healthier planet.
Cork oak landscapes are vital habitats for various species. By supporting cork products, you contribute to the conservation of these ecosystems. Cork forests are home to many animals, including endangered species such as the Iberian Lynx and the Imperial Eagle. Ensuring these habitats remain intact is crucial for biological diversity.
Besides their eco-friendliness, cork yoga blocks offer superior durability and grip. They provide excellent support and stability, making them perfect for all types of yoga practices. Plus, they pair well with other yoga essentials, like ensuring your yoga mat grip.
Opting for cork yoga blocks is not only an investment in your yoga practice but also a commitment to a sustainable future. The environmental benefits of cork are undeniable, making it an excellent choice for eco-conscious yogis. In 2025, the popularity of yoga continues to surge as practitioners embrace both mental and physical well-being. A**** the various tools that enhance yoga practice, yoga blocks are indispensable. But what exactly are they used for, and how can they benefit your routine?
Yoga blocks are primarily used to bridge the gap between the body and the ground. For beginners or those with limited flexibility, these blocks provide necessary support during poses such as forward bends or seated stretches. By reducing the strain on muscles and joints, practitioners can comfortably maintain proper alignment and gradually improve flexibility over time.
Correct alignment is crucial in yoga to prevent injuries and maximize the efficacy of the practice. Yoga blocks help maintain proper posture, especially in standing and balancing poses. For instance, in Triangle Pose, placing a block under the supporting hand can assist in aligning the shoulders and spine, allowing a deeper and more focused stretch without compromising form.
For seasoned yogis, blocks aren’t just for support; they are tools to deepen the practice. By elevating the body or extending reach, blocks enable more advanced variations of poses. They can also be used to challenge stability, thereby enhancing core strength and balance.
Yoga blocks have found a valuable place in meditation and restorative yoga sessions. They can be used as a cushioned seat for meditation or as a prop to support the spine during restorative poses, promoting relaxation and mindfulness.

In 2025, Docker continues to be a pivotal technology in the realm of software development and deployment. It revolutionizes the way applications are built, shipped, and run, providing a consistent environment across different stages of development. Docker encapsulates applications in containers, ensuring that they can run seamlessly across any platform that supports Docker, making it indispensable for developers and system administrators alike.
Docker is a platform that uses OS-level virtualization to deliver software in packages called containers. These containers are lightweight and contain everything needed to run an application, including the code, runtime, system tools, libraries, and settings. By packaging applications in this manner, Docker eliminates the “it works on my machine” problem and enables better resource isolation and allocation.
The core functionality of Docker remains focused on containers. In 2025, Docker continues to streamline continuous integration and continuous deployment (CI/CD) pipelines. Here’s how it works:
Image Creation: Docker images are the blueprints of containers. Developers can create images with all necessary dependencies and configurations using simple Dockerfiles. These images can then be shared through repositories like Docker Hub.
Container Deployment: Once an image is created, deploying a container from it is straightforward. Developers can easily spin up multiple instances, ensuring scalability and load balancing as needed.
Orchestration: With the increasing complexity of applications, container orchestration tools like Kubernetes have become essential. These tools manage the lifecycle of containers, automate deployment, and handle scaling, ensuring optimal resource utilization.
Networking and Security: Docker offers robust networking capabilities, allowing containers to communicate securely. Developers can configure Nginx reverse proxies in Docker to manage traffic efficiently.
Data Management: Managing persistent data in a stateless environment is crucial. Docker allows easy integration with databases and storage solutions. Understanding docker container data management practices is vital for maintaining data integrity.

Propane tanks are a crucial component for a variety of outdoor and indoor activities, from grilling to heating. Knowing when to replace your propane tank is essential for safety and efficiency. In 2025, here’s what you need to know about replacing your propane tank:
Regular inspections of your propane tank are critical. Check for any signs of rust, corrosion, or damage to ensure that the tank is in good working condition. A visual inspection should be conducted every time you refill the tank.
Most propane tanks are certified for 12 years from the manufacturing date. After this period, the tank should either be requalified according to national standards or replaced. It is crucial to adhere to this timeline to ensure safe usage.
If you notice any leaks, unusual fuel consumption, or malfunctioning behavior from your propane appliances, it’s time to consider replacing the tank. A leak can be dangerous, so immediate action is necessary to prevent accidents.
Frequent users of propane tanks, such as avid grillers or RV enthusiasts, should be more vigilant about their tank’s condition. If your tank shows signs of excessive wear, it might need replacing even before reaching the 12-year lifespan.

As we advance into 2025, technology continues to evolve at a rapid pace, raising the question: is a 4K monitor essential for programming? Programmers spend countless hours in front of screens, making the choice of monitor crucial for both productivity and comfort. Let’s explore whether investing in a 4K monitor is beneficial for programmers in this tech-driven year.
Enhanced Clarity: A 4K monitor offers a resolution of 3840 x 2160 pixels, providing sharp and detailed visuals. This clarity can enhance readability, minimize eye strain, and allow programmers to see code more clearly.
Efficient Multi-tasking: With more screen real estate, developers can manage multiple windows and applications simultaneously. This can significantly boost productivity by reducing the need to switch between tabs frequently.
Future-Proofing: As tech applications and tools continue to advance, having hardware that supports high resolutions ensures compatibility with future software developments.
While the benefits of a 4K monitor are appealing, not all programmers may find them necessary. It largely depends on the type of programming work and personal preferences. Some developers might prioritize features like screen refresh rates or color accuracy over resolution.
Moreover, if your work involves reading long lines of code or detailed graphic elements, a 4K monitor can indeed make a positive difference. However, for those working mainly with simpler interfaces or text-based coding environments, a high-quality 1080p or Quad HD monitor could suffice.
Before making a purchase, it’s important to weigh your daily requirements and budget. Investing in a 4K monitor can be advantageous for long-term use but evaluating current needs is equally vital. Screen size, ergonomics, and additional features like adjustable stands should also play a role in your decision.

As testing remains a crucial part of development, running specific tests in PHPUnit is essential for efficient debugging and verification. Whether you’re working with a large test suite or need to verify a particular functionality, PHPUnit offers flexible methods to run individual tests. Here’s a guide on how to run specific tests using PHPUnit in 2025.
To execute a single test method within your test class, you can use the --filter
option. This is especially useful when you want to focus on a specific test scenario:
1
|
phpunit --filter MyTestClass::testMethodName |
Replace MyTestClass
with the name of your test class, and testMethodName
with the exact method you intend to run.
If you want to run all tests within a specific class, simply provide the class path:
1
|
phpunit tests/Path/To/MyTestClass.php |
This command will execute all test methods defined within the given class file.
PHPUnit allows you to define groups for your tests, enabling you to run related tests together without executing the entire suite.
Declare a group within your test methods using the @group
annotation:
1 2 3 4 5 6 |
/** * @group myGroup */ public function testSpecificFeature() { // Test code... } |
Run tests in this group with the following command:
1
|
phpunit --group myGroup |

Golfers are constantly on the hunt for ways to improve their game, and in 2025, there’s a keen interest in what makes a golf ball fly straighter. Whether you’re a weekend warrior or a seasoned pro, understanding these advancements can help you lower your scores and enjoy the game even more.
In 2025, the design and technology behind golf balls have evolved significantly. Engineers are using advanced materials and manufacturing processes to create balls that offer more consistent performance. Here are some factors contributing to straighter flights:
The dimples on a golf ball play a crucial role in its flight. By optimizing dimple patterns and depths, 2025’s golf balls reduce drag and enhance lift, allowing for a more stable trajectory. Manufacturers are using computer simulations and wind tunnel tests to refine these patterns.
The core of a golf ball governs its energy transfer upon impact. In recent years, innovations like multi-material cores are prevalent. These cores optimize energy transfer for maximum distance while maintaining stability, reducing the likelihood of hooks or slices.
The cover material of golf balls in 2025 is imbued with properties that enhance durability without sacrificing performance. New polymer blends provide a perfect balance between softness for better feel and firmness for reduced spin, aiding in straighter shots.
While technology significantly aids in achieving straighter shots, the importance of swing mechanics cannot be overstated. Golfers are now using sophisticated tools and analytics to refine their swing paths, ensuring they work in harmony with the advanced features of modern golf balls.
With the rise of AI-powered training aids, golfers can analyze every aspect of their swing in real-time. These devices offer insights into club speed, angle of attack, and face alignment, helping players make data-driven adjustments for optimal ball flight.

In 2025, same-day loans continue to be a popular option for individuals seeking quick financial assistance. These loans are known for their speedy approval process and immediate fund disbursement, making them ideal for unforeseen expenses or emergencies. However, securing a same-day loan in 2025 requires meeting specific criteria. Below are the key requirements you should be aware of:
Proof of Income: Lenders require proof of stable income to ensure you can repay the loan. This can be in the form of recent pay stubs, bank statements, or tax returns.
Identification: A valid government-issued ID, such as a driver’s license or passport, is necessary to confirm your identity.
Bank Account: You must have an active bank account where the loan amount will be deposited.
Age Requirement: Applicants must be at least 18 years old to qualify for a same-day loan.
Contact Information: A valid phone number and email address are needed for communication during the application process.
Credit Check (Varies): While many lenders offer no-credit-check loans, some may conduct a soft credit check to determine your creditworthiness.
Loan Amount and Terms: The specific loan amount you qualify for will depend on the lender’s policies and your ability to repay. Terms and interest rates can also vary, so it’s crucial to review these details carefully.
